* utils/hbmk2/hbmk2.prg
! Fixed to find headers in originating file directory.
This may need further tweaking. This works a little
differently in Harbour and C compilers and hbmk2 tries
to mimic both. Possible that it's still not fully
compatible, if you know something pls speak up.
+ Added -incpath= option and incpaths= .hbp option. This
is now the preferred method to add headers paths. All
path will be added to both Harbour and C compiler.
Important: a synonym for this switch is simply -i, just
like before, but now the path will be also added to
C compiler command line.
* From now on Harbour include dir will always be the first
one on the include path list passed to compilers. Before
in Harbour it was always first, in C compilers it was
always last. (disregarding include dirs passed directly
to compiler, which will always come first, but isn't
recommended). The ordering is thus this:
compiler ... flags harbourincludedir incpaths ...
- Deleted include path option detection, from now on
only those paths will be scanned wich were passed to
hbmk2 via -incpath/-i options.
% Added -kmo optimization for hbmk2 source.
+ -info and -quiet will now work in .hbm files.
(they will not control some close-to-startup messages
if specified this way though)
